Imposible acceder por Jconsole Alfresco 5.1

cancel
Showing results for 
Search instead for 
Did you mean: 
rublape
Active Member

Imposible acceder por Jconsole Alfresco 5.1

Jump to solution

Buenas a todos,

Últimamente estoy viendo que mi máquina de Alfresco va lenta y se sube la memoria de la misma. Revisando la memoria consumida veo que es el proceso de java (cosa normal por otra parte) llegando al máximo configurado. Es por ello que quiero monitorizar la VM de Java con Jconsole, pero no es posible. Aparece un error que no es posible establecer conexion.

Estoy intentando conectarme desde la máquina local y el iptables está deshabilitado, por lo que no debería haber problemas. En Jconsole me aparece:

Y he intentado tanto el local process como el remote sin éxito.

La versión de mi alfresco el Alfresco 5.1 Community 64bits.

Memoria de la Máquina fisica: 16Gb.

Usuarios concurrentes maximos: 20 usuarios a la vez como mucho

Configuración alfresco-global.properties:

 ### RMI registry port for JMX ###
alfresco.rmi.services.port=50500
alfresco.rmi.services.host=localhost

Configuración de setenv.sh de Java:

# Load Tomcat Native Library
LD_LIBRARY_PATH=/alfresco/alfresco-community/common/lib:$LD_LIBRARY_PATH

JAVA_HOME=/alfresco/alfresco-community/java
JRE_HOME=$JAVA_HOME
JAVA_OPTS="-XX:+DisableExplicitGC -XX:+UseConcMarkSweepGC -XX:+UseParNewGC -Dcom.sun.management.jmxremote=true -Djava.awt.headless=true -Dalfresco.home=/alfresco/alfresco-community -XX:ReservedCodeCacheSize=128m $JAVA_OPTS "
JAVA_OPTS="-Xms4G -Xmx5G $JAVA_OPTS " # java-memory-settings
export JAVA_HOME
export JRE_HOME
export JAVA_OPTS
export LD_LIBRARY_PATH

¿Alguno sabe que puede estar pasando y porqué me deniega la conexión?

Muchas gracias por adelantado.

Un saludo

1 Solution

Accepted Solutions
angelborroy
Alfresco Employee

Re: Imposible acceder por Jconsole Alfresco 5.1

Jump to solution

Prueba a incluir algo parecido a lo siguiente:




$ cat alfresco-5.1.0/tomcat/bin/setenv.sh

export JAVA_OPTS="$JAVA_OPTS -Dcom.sun.management.jmxremote

-Dcom.sun.management.jmxremote.port=9999

-Dcom.sun.management.jmxremote.authenticate=false

-Dcom.sun.management.jmxremote.ssl=false -Djava.rmi.server.hostname=172.16.1.216"

export JAVA_OPTS


Sobre todo es relevante la IP del hostname

Hyland Developer Evangelist

View solution in original post

2 Replies
angelborroy
Alfresco Employee

Re: Imposible acceder por Jconsole Alfresco 5.1

Jump to solution

Prueba a incluir algo parecido a lo siguiente:




$ cat alfresco-5.1.0/tomcat/bin/setenv.sh

export JAVA_OPTS="$JAVA_OPTS -Dcom.sun.management.jmxremote

-Dcom.sun.management.jmxremote.port=9999

-Dcom.sun.management.jmxremote.authenticate=false

-Dcom.sun.management.jmxremote.ssl=false -Djava.rmi.server.hostname=172.16.1.216"

export JAVA_OPTS


Sobre todo es relevante la IP del hostname

Hyland Developer Evangelist
rublape
Active Member

Re: Imposible acceder por Jconsole Alfresco 5.1

Jump to solution

Buenos días Angel,

Buenas noticias! Añadiendo la las líneas que me has indicado cambiando la IP a la de mi servidor jconsole abre correctamente.

Ahora intentaré ver porqué sube tanto la memoria de la VM de Java al cabo del tiempo. Es algo que no entiendo porque tampoco somos tantos usuarios a la vez utilizando Alfresco.

Muchas gracias!

Un saludo!